A sweater that originally cost $40 is on sale for 10 percent off. What is the amount of the discount?
$2
$4
$30
$36

x percent = x/100
10 percent = 10/100 = 0.10

10% of $40 = 0.10*40 = 4

You save $4

The old price is $40 and changes to $36 after the discount is applied. This is ignoring any taxes or other surcharges
